What Happens After You Request a Refund?

Once you have requested a refund, Google will review your request and determine whether or not you are eligible for a refund. If you are eligible, Google will process the refund and you will receive an email notification with the details of the refund. Depending on the payment method used, it may take up to 10 business days for the refund to be processed and the funds to be credited to your account.

Tips for Getting Your Money Back

When requesting a refund from Google Play Store, it is important to keep in mind that your request may be denied if you have already used the product or if you have exceeded the refund time limit. Therefore, it is important to make sure that you are eligible for a refund before you make the request. Additionally, it is a good idea to provide as much information as possible when submitting the refund request, as this will help Google determine whether or not you are eligible for a refund.
